Manager, Sales Operations is a dedicated sales-aligned leadership role responsible for driving the efficiency, effectiveness, and scalability of the commercial sales organization. This role owns sales operations strategy, Salesforce platform governance, and operational execution to enable sales productivity, data-driven decision making, and customer-centric growth.
Reporting directly into Sales leadership, this role manages the Sr. Specialist, CRM Administration and provides direct day-to-day operational oversight of the Sr. Manager, Sales Effectiveness, ensuring alignment between sales strategy, CRM capabilities, and execution.
- Executes sales plan to increase market share and sets sales goals to meet organization objectives.
- Develop, track, and report Key Performance Indicators (KPIs) related to Sales and business goals
- Oversee direction and improvements related to the CRM and data management software.
- Work closely with sales managers and sales representatives to increase productivity and efficiency.
- Manage sales ops team, providing ongoing training, coaching, and performance management.
- Oversees the Sales Incentive Compensation program, territory development and salesforce effectiveness reporting and strategies
- Collaborates with marketing and finance on product pricing and discounting strategy.
- Collaborates with marketing on market research and market analysis.
- Represents Jubilant HollisterStier professionally and in a manner that consistently sets an example for the sales organization.
- Other duties as assigned.
Qualifications: Bachelor's degree in a business discipline or hard science required.
Minimum 8 years of related direct experience required.
Managerial experience required.
FDA Regulated Industry experience desired
Pharmaceutical experience desired.
Microsoft Word, Excel and PowerPoint experience required.
Must have demonstrated knowledge and understanding of key sales and product penetration concepts.
